To make the Solarian more like a Jedi. Instead of changing the class, I decided to add more revelation options.
2nd level Stellar Revelations
Block (Gravity): When an opponent makes a melee attack against you, as a reaction, you can spend 1 Resolve point and negate a melee attack by making a successful attack roll equal to the result of the attack roll you wish to negate. You must declare the use of this ability after the creature’s attack is announced, but before its attack roll is made. You must have a solar weapon in hand to use this ability, and you must be aware of the attack and not flat-footed.
Deflect (Photon): When an opponent makes a ranged attack against you, as a reaction, you can spend 1 Resolve point and negate a ranged attack by making a successful attack roll equal to the result of the attack roll you wish to negate. You must declare the use of this ability after the creature’s attack is announced, but before its attack roll is made. You must have a solar weapon in hand to use this ability, and you must be aware of the attack and not flat-footed.

Extra Stellar Revelation
You have discovered a new aspect of your abilities.
Prerequisite: Character level 3rd, Stellar revelation class feature.
Benefit: You gain one additional stellar revelation. You must meet all of the prerequisites for this stellar revelation.
Special: You can gain Extra Stellar Revelation multiple times.
